The Captive of the Celestial Palace: A Fantasy of Enslaved Romance
In the heart of the ethereal Celestial Palace, where the stars whispered secrets and the moon held court, there reigned a young prince named Aelion. Known for his radiant beauty and unparalleled grace, Aelion was the apple of his father's eye, the heir to the throne of the celestial realm. Yet, his heart belonged to a mortal girl, Elara, whose laughter could echo through the heavens and whose touch could warm the coldest of stars.
Elara was a simple farmer's daughter, with no knowledge of the celestial world, much less the power it held. Her life was a tapestry of toil and joy, a world so different from the opulence of the palace that it seemed as if they were from two different worlds. Yet, fate had woven a thread between them, a thread that defied the laws of the heavens and the will of the gods.
The two met under the watchful eyes of the gods, who were appalled by the forbidden love that blossomed between them. The gods decreed that Aelion must renounce his love for Elara or face the consequences of his actions. In a twist of fate, Elara was captured by a rival celestial kingdom, and Aelion was left to ponder the true nature of his love and the cost of his desires.
As Elara's captor, Prince Kael of the Shadow Realm, sought to exploit her beauty and power for his own gain, Aelion was torn between his duty to his kingdom and his love for Elara. The gods, not content to let the lovers be, decreed a prophecy that only the pure of heart could break: Elara would be freed from her captors, but at the cost of Aelion's life.
In a desperate bid to save Elara, Aelion sought the aid of the most powerful sorceress in the celestial realm, the enigmatic Lady Seraphina. With her help, Aelion discovered that the key to breaking the prophecy lay within the very heart of the Celestial Palace, a place forbidden to all but the purest of souls.
As Aelion ventured into the depths of the palace, he was met with a series of trials and challenges that tested his resolve and his love. Each step brought him closer to Elara, but also closer to the brink of death. Kael, sensing Aelion's intent, would stop at nothing to keep Elara captive and claim the throne for himself.
In the climax of the tale, Aelion faced Kael in a battle that would determine the fate of both realms. With the power of love and the strength of his resolve, Aelion defeated Kael, but at the cost of his own life. In his final moments, Aelion broke the prophecy, freeing Elara from her chains and allowing her to return to her life as a mortal.
Elara, heartbroken by Aelion's sacrifice, realized that true love transcended the bounds of the celestial and the mortal realms. She mourned her prince, but her heart was forever bound to the memory of the love that had once soared among the stars.
The Celestial Palace, once a place of beauty and power, now stood as a testament to the love that had once filled its halls. The gods, moved by the depth of Aelion's sacrifice, decreed that his name would be etched in the annals of the heavens, a reminder that true love could overcome even the mightiest of prophecies.
And so, the tale of Aelion and Elara became a legend, a story of forbidden love, betrayal, and the ultimate test of loyalty. It was a tale that would be told for generations, a reminder that in the celestial palace and beyond, love could conquer all.
